Cos'è Replit AI?

Replit AI è un ambiente di sviluppo cloud basato sull'intelligenza artificiale, progettato per semplificare la codifica, il debug e la distribuzione, il tutto all'interno di un'interfaccia basata sul browser. Sviluppato da Replit, la piattaforma sfrutta l'intelligenza artificiale per assistere gli sviluppatori nella scrittura del codice, nell'identificazione dei bug e nella generazione di soluzioni in tempo reale. Si rivolge sia ai principianti che ai programmatori esperti, combinando la semplicità di un IDE basato sul web con avanzate funzionalità di intelligenza artificiale.

Ciò che distingue Replit AI è il suo focus sullo sviluppo rapido e sulla collaborazione. Integrando la programmazione a coppie con intelligenza artificiale, l'archiviazione di progetti cloud e modelli preconfigurati, riduce l'attrito spesso associato alla configurazione di un ambiente di sviluppo locale. Per i professionisti del settore tecnologico, gli educatori e gli appassionati, Replit AI rappresenta un cambiamento di paradigma nel modo in cui il codice viene scritto, testato e distribuito, in particolare negli scenari che richiedono velocità e agilità, come gli hackathon o i workshop educativi.

Funzionalità chiave

  • Generazione di codice con intelligenza artificiale: genera automaticamente snippet di codice, funzioni o interi script basati su prompt in linguaggio naturale.
  • Assistente di debug integrato: identifica errori di sintassi, difetti logici e colli di bottiglia delle prestazioni utilizzando analisi basate sull'intelligenza artificiale.
  • Distribuzione con un solo clic: distribuisce applicazioni in un ambiente live con configurazione minima, supportando framework come Flask, React e Node.js.
  • Pros: ["L'IDE basato sul browser elimina la configurazione e l'installazione locali", "La generazione e il debug del codice guidati dall'intelligenza artificiale risparmiano tempo e riducono gli errori", "Le integrazioni integrate con GitHub e il database SQL razionalizzano i flussi di lavoro", "Il piano gratuito fornisce strumenti sufficienti per l'apprendimento e la prototipazione"] Cons: ["Nessuna API per integrazioni personalizzate o automazione", "Il piano Teams manca di funzionalità di collaborazione avanzate (ad esempio, autorizzazioni basate sui ruoli)", "Le opzioni di distribuzione limitate rispetto a piattaforme come Vercel o Render", "Le prestazioni possono rallentare con progetti di grandi dimensioni e intensivi in termini di risorse"]